From: Staffan Rydén Date: Thu, 20 Jul 2023 11:02:56 +0000 (+0200) Subject: kernel: Fix path comparison in kernel staging dir symlinking X-Git-Tag: lucaceresoli/bug-15201-perf-libtraceevent-missing~303 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=afd2038ef8a66a5e6433be31a14e1eb0d9f9a1d3;p=thirdparty%2Fopenembedded%2Fopenembedded-core-contrib.git kernel: Fix path comparison in kernel staging dir symlinking Due to an oversight in the do_symlink_kernsrc function, the path comparison between "S" and "STAGING_KERNEL_DIR" is broken. The code obtains both variables, but modifies the local copy of "S" before comparing them, causing the comparison to always return false. This can cause the build to fail when the EXTERNALSRC flag is enabled, since the code will try to create a symlink even if one already exists. This patch resolves the issue by comparing the variables before they are modified.
